HUMIDITY CELLS - SERIES HH |

Humidity Cell
Ventacon's Series HH Humidity Cell enables the user to study powdered specimens
at temperatures between 40 and 180șC in a controlled environment.
The cell consists of an oven containing the rotating sample. The sample is held in a
rotating tubular cuvette sealed at the bottom with a sintered glass frit. Gases are passed
downwards through the sample at known constant temperatures (35-180șC) and controlled
humidity.
To minimise the risk of sample heating due to the laser, a motor rotates the sample at
speeds between 0 and 50rpm.
The user can opt to provide their own stream of gases/vapours needed to control the study
environment, OR purchase the Model HA-1 humid air source from Ventacon.
The HA-1 indicates the RH of the gas passing through the sample. The sample temperatures
are measured and controlled by a heater - thermocouple combination. This is supported by
either the D1 OR the DI COMM Universal Power Supply.
